Question

A block moving horizontally on a smooth surface with a speed of 40 m s-1 splits into two equal parts. If one of the parts moves at 60 m s-1 in the same direction, then the fractional change in the kinetic energy will be x: 4 where x= ________.

Enter your answer

Show full solutionCorrect answer: 1
Correct answer
1

Step-by-step explanation

2m×40=60×m+mv
V=20 m/s
Now ΔKE=KEf-KEi=12 m×(20)2+12 m×(60)2-122 m×(40)2
ΔKE=12 m(800)KEi=122 m×(40)2=12 m×3200
Fractional change =ΔKEKEi=14
